Star World Championships
The Star World Championship are international sailing (sport), sailing regattas in the Star (sailboat), Star class organized by the International Star Class Yacht Racing Association sanctioned by International Sailing Federation. American sailor Lowell North has won the most titles, with five titles between 1945 and 1973 and another seven podiums. Brazilian crew Bruno Prada won also five titles between 2007 and 2019. The most crowned skipper-crew combinations are Italian duo Agostino Straulino and Nicolò Rode and Brazilian duo Robert Scheidt and Bruno Prada, with three titles each. Bill Buchan, Jr. has three titles, but with different crew. American sailors have won the most championships, 55 editions, followed by Brazilian sailors, with seven titles, and sailors of Italy with six titles and Germany with five. Laredo, Cantabria
Laredo () is a town in the autonomous community of Cantabria. According to the 2008 census (INE), the municipality has a population of 12,648 inhabitants. In addition to Laredo, the municipality includes the villages of La Arenosa, El Callejo, Las Cárcobas, Las Casillas, La Pesquera, Tarrueza and Villante. Except from the last two, the other villages had been physically integrated into Laredo. Located between the cities of Santander and Bilbao, Laredo is known in the region and nationally for "''La Salvé''", its 5 km long beach (7 km at high tide) and for the historic part of town dating back to Roman times. Its festivities in August are also well known due to the main event that occurs every year on the last Friday of August, known as la ''batalla de flores'' (the battle of the flowers), during which large floats entirely covered with flowers and petals are paraded along the central streets. Durward Knowles
Sir Durward Randolph Knowles (2 November 1917 – 24 February 2018) was a sailor and Olympic champion from the Bahamas. He won the gold medal in the Star class at the 1964 Summer Olympics in Tokyo, together with Cecil Cooke."Olympic Games Medallists – Sailing"
''gbrathletics'' (Retrieved 1 June 2008)
He won the bronze medal in the same class at the 1956 Summer Olympics in Melbourne. He had previously competed for the United Kingdom in the 1948 Olympics, finishing in 4th place in the Star class

Sune Carlsson
Sune Evert Carlsson (21 December 1931 – 2 July 2024) was a Swedish Olympic sailor in the Star class and boatbuilder. He competed in the 1960 Summer Olympics, where he finished 10th in the Star class together with Per-Olof Carlsson and won a silver medal at the 1977 Star World Championships together with Leif Carlsson. Biography Carlsson was born in Stockholm on 21 December 1931. When he grew up, he sailed with model boats on Bällstaån and started to build his own boats at the age of 13. In 1950, he won his first of several Star Swedish Championships, 1954 he won it as helmsman, and in 1956 he qualified for the Star event at the 1956 Summer Olympics together with Olle Carlsson, but was rejected by the Swedish Olympic Committee due to their young age. He was selected for the Star event at the 1960 Summer Olympics, where he finished 10th together with Per-Olof Carlsson.
